Gyuto
Chef's knife with a 260 mm long blade (measured from tip to heel)
Blacksmith: Satoshi Nakagawa
Sharpener: Morihiro san
Steel: Gingami#3 with stainless steel clad.
Weight: 256 grams
Spine thickness root: 3 mm
Spine thickness mid: 2,5
Blade height heel: 52 mm
Edge length: 258 mm
The handle is octagonal, made of ebony.
A very special knife made by Nakagawa san, one of the most skilled blacksmiths in Sakai, Japan. After working for 16 years as a blacksmith for Shiraki, Nakagawa has now become independent. He has certainly taken the knife world by storm and he is a very popular blacksmith. He forges his blades according to classic Japanese forging techniques and the blade is of the highest imaginable quality. In this knife, the stainless steel gingami#3 is used, which takes a scary sharp edge. It has a pleasant weight and fits like a glove in the hand. The edge itself is very thin and the knife cuts fantastically well.
